What is The Girl Next Door about?
The Girl Next Door is a harrowing drama based on a true story that took place in 1958. The film follows the tragic tale of two sisters, Megan and Susan, who are placed in the care of their mentally unstable Aunt Ruth after their parents' death. Ruth's depraved sense of discipline soon leads to unspeakable acts of abuse and torture involving her young sons, the neighborhood children, and one 12-year-old boy named David, who becomes the only hope for Megan's survival. As the summer unfolds, Megan endures brutal mistreatment, and David develops a strong bond with her. Despite his efforts to help her escape, Megan's situation becomes increasingly dire. The film reaches its climax when David discovers Ruth's horrific acts and joins forces with Susan to take matters into their own hands. With its graphic scenes and intense plot twists, The Girl Next Door is a heart-wrenching portrayal of human cruelty that will leave viewers shaken to their core.
